Function


symbol description
cdon Acts upstream of or within negative regulation of smoothened signaling pathway. Predicted to be located in membrane. Predicted to be integral component of plasma membrane. Is expressed in several structures, including immature eye; mesoderm; nervous system; neural tube; and pectoral fin. Human ortholog(s) of this gene implicated in holoprosencephaly 11. Orthologous to human CDON (cell adhesion associated, oncogene regulated).
